Pretenders
In "Pretenders," author Kate Potts delves into the intriguing and often unsettling experience of feeling like a fraud. Set to be published in 2025 by Bloodaxe Books Ltd, this thought-provoking paperback spans 128 pages, exploring the imposter phenomenon that many individuals face in their daily lives. Potts invites readers to reflect on the unsettling feelings of inadequacy and self-doubt that can cloud our true abilities and achievements. What does this pervasive sense of being an imposter reveal about our identities and our connections with others? Through insightful prose, "Pretenders" encourages a deeper understanding of self-perception and the complex dynamics of human relationships.
